ABSTRACT

OBJECTIVES: The aim of this case report is to address a delayed replantation and successful regenerative endodontic procedure of an avulsed immature permanent incisor which was confirmed by TurboReg analysis. STUDY DESIGN: In this case, regenerative endodontic procedure was performed on an avulsed tooth with a delayed replantation in a 7 year old boy. In the emergency visit after the avulsion accident in February 2017, the tooth was replanted and one week later regenerative endodontic procedure began. After 17 months follow up, in July 2018, root wall thickness and length increase was confirmed by TurboReg analysis. CONCLUSION: The outcome of this treatment was evaluated by TurboReg analysis which was a remarkable increase in root length and dentinal wall thickness, despite of the delayed replantation. CLINICAL SIGNIFICANCE: This case report helps to add to the literature for treatment plan in avulsion traumatic injuries.

ABSTRACT

The purpose of this study was to discriminate between left- and right-hand motor imagery tasks. We recorded the brain signals from two participants using a fNIRS system and compared different feature extraction (mean, peak, minimum, skewness and kurtosis) and classification techniques (linear (LDA) and quadratic discriminant analysis (QDA), support vector machine (SVM), logistic regression, K-nearest-neighbor (KNN), and neural networks with Levenberg-Marquardt (LMA), Bayesian Regularization (BRANN) and Scaled Conjugate Gradient (SCGA) training algorithms). The results showed poor classification accuracies (<; 58%) when skewness and kurtosis were used. When mean, peak, and minimum were used as features, QDA, SVM and KNN produced higher classification accuracies relative to LDA and logistic regression. Overall, BRANN led to the highest accuracies (>98%) when mean, peak and minimum were used as features.

ABSTRACT

In this study a novel biodegradable edible film based on Alyssum homolocarpum seed gum (AHSG) was fabricated and characterized. Glycerol at three levels (25, 35, and 45% based on dried AHSG) as plasticizer were added. The microstructure and barrier, electromagnetic, mechanical, and thermal properties of the film were characterized. Results showed that permeability to both oxygen and water vapor, increased as the plasticizer content increased from 25 to 45%. The mechanical properties of AHSG films were comparable to those of polysaccharide films. Results showed that the glycerol content significantly decreased the glass-transition temperature of the film. The color measurement indicated that increasing the plasticizer content augmented the b* and L* values. Results of the field emission scanning electron microscopy revealed a uniform and smooth surface morphology and an absence of phase separation among the film compositions. The findings demonstrated that AHSG has the potential to fabricate edible films with enhanced quality characteristics.
